Commercial Description:
Blonde Ale aged in French oak Chardonnay barrels with white wine grapes for one year with three strains of Brettanomyces, Lactobacillus & Pediococcus

Batch 1, purchased from Russian River online. Another absolutely incredible beer from RR. If anyone ever wanted to appreciate instantly how much variety there was among sour beers, they could do much worse than simply sample three or four Cilurzo masterpieces in sequence. Whereas Temptation is a gorgeous white-wine derived funky brew and Supplication a hybrid of known styles, Depuration is something different still. Deep dark orange with some crisp, champagne-like carbonation. Nice lasting head. Sour apple smell with some cherry pits and cider, sour peach, and wet oak. Much more consistently dry than some of the other barrel beers, giving it that crisp, almost papery feel in the mouth that I enjoy. Lengthy finish, not mouth-puckering but delightfully deep.
